Take note, this was not taken in space but rather inside a big-ass (no pun intended) Airbus that has a drunken, doozy flight pattern...


The graph shows us that zero gravity is attained when the plane's nose reaches a 45 degree angle at an altitude of 30,000 to 32,000 feet. That weightless feel continues as the plane peaks and curves starting at 34,000 feet....

Jane Lynch, Sophia Vergara and Jennifer Hudson in "The Three Stooges"

Television’s classic comedy act “The Three Stooges” will soon be seen on the big screen starring everybody’s beloved Glee Cheerios coach Jane Lynch. In the trio-tular character of Moe, Larry and Curly are Chris Diamantopoulos, Sean Hayes and Will Sasso who were left on a nun’s doorstep and grew up secluded in the orphanage. Years later, the trio tries to help the orphanage when it is forced to lock doors due to financial difficulties.

THE THREE STOOGES


Jane Lynch portrays the orphanage’s Mother Superior who sees the troika as newborn angels from heaven and later employed the three as the foster home’s maintenance men. As they try and save the day, the three engage in plenty of their trademark antics out of their comfort zone to raise funds for the orphanage.
